Transaction 9586dd3eff90fd725e11ac2038a90440640c3e1e471564eea19bd96358f7ae77
1 Input
1 Output
-
9586dd3eff90fd725e11ac2038a90440640c3e1e471564eea19bd96358f7ae77:0
- value
- 89928248
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c3f7202aaaab561c9df6d43ced58c0f64ef00d1
- address
- bc1qrslhyq42426krjwld4pua4vvpajw7qx3zn58ef